Gyroscope is a rotating disc and wheels in which the axis of rotation is free to accept any alignment by itself. In addition, gyroscope is a device used for detection of direction. Fiber optics gyroscope senses rotation using the sagnac effect. These products are used in various type of remotely operated vehicle, aviation and industrial application among others. In addition, fiber optics gyroscopes are important gadget for calculating angular velocity.
